Aye-aye Lifespan (updated 2024-11-20)
Duration: 38:57
493.3K views | 11 Apr 2022
493.3K views | 11 Apr 2022
Duration: 12:41
120.4K views | 9 months ago
120.4K views | 9 months ago
Duration: 4:11
742.3K views | 4 Sep 2012
742.3K views | 4 Sep 2012
Duration: 3:42:59
4.1M views | 13 Mar 2020
4.1M views | 13 Mar 2020